The Fundamentals: Rubia vs Classic — What's the Difference?

Total Classic oil represents TotalEnergies' more traditional, mineral-based diesel engine oil line, generally positioned for older engines, less demanding duty cycles, and cost-conscious applications where extended drain intervals or the latest emissions compatibility aren't priorities.

Rubia XT 15W-40 is TotalEnergies' more advanced heavy-duty diesel engine oil, formulated to meet higher API performance categories and typically offering improved soot handling, oxidation resistance, and extended drain interval capability compared to Classic-range products. The "XT" designation within the Rubia range typically signals extended performance and extended drain interval formulation.

Why the distinction matters: An engine manufacturer's recommended oil specification is based on the internal tolerances, turbo/naturally-aspirated configuration, and emissions equipment of that specific engine. Using Classic oil in an engine that calls for Rubia XT's higher performance category may leave the engine under-protected under sustained heavy load. Conversely, using Rubia XT in an older, low-tolerance engine isn't harmful, but you may be paying for performance capability the engine can't fully utilise.

Common misconception: Many buyers assume "Total oil is Total oil" regardless of range, much like assuming all rice from one brand is identical regardless of grade. In lubricants, the base oil type, additive package, and performance category vary significantly even within one manufacturer's range.

The Science Behind Rubia and Classic Formulations

Base oil and additive technology: Rubia XT products generally use a more refined base oil combined with a more robust additive package — stronger dispersants for soot control, higher-quality antioxidants, and often a higher Total Base Number (TBN) for acid neutralisation. Classic-range oils use simpler mineral base oils with a more basic additive treatment, adequate for less demanding applications but with a shorter effective service life under heavy load.

Practical translation: Think of Rubia XT as an oil built to keep working reliably through the sustained heat and load of a fully-loaded truck climbing the Nakuru–Eldoret escarpment for 40 minutes at a stretch, while Classic oil is better suited to a farm tractor doing shorter, less continuously demanding field work.

Viscosity stability: Both Rubia XT and Classic are commonly available in 15W-40, a viscosity grade well suited to East African ambient temperature ranges — thin enough for reasonable cold starts in highland mornings, thick enough to maintain film strength during hot-weather, high-load operation. However, viscosity grade alone doesn't tell you about the performance category (API rating) underneath it, which is where Rubia and Classic diverge most.

Oxidation resistance: Under sustained high engine temperatures, oil molecules break down through oxidation, thickening the oil and forming varnish and sludge deposits. Rubia XT's more advanced antioxidant package extends the period before oxidation becomes a concern, supporting longer service intervals in demanding fleet applications.

Real-World Case Study: 20-Vehicle Mixed Agricultural and Transport Fleet, Nakuru

Before: The fleet — a mix of older Isuzu and Mitsubishi delivery trucks alongside several tractors — was buying whichever Total-branded oil was cheapest or most available at the time of purchase, with no distinction made between Classic and Rubia XT products. Three of the newer delivery trucks, which had OEM manuals specifying a higher API diesel performance category, were regularly filled with Classic oil purchased in bulk for cost savings.

Existing problem: Oil analysis conducted after a workshop review showed elevated soot loading and moderately accelerated wear metal readings in the three newer trucks compared to expected baselines, consistent with an oil formulation below the specification called for by those engines.

After: Crown Oils worked with the fleet manager to map each vehicle to its correct oil specification. The three newer trucks were switched to Rubia XT 15W-40 matching their OEM requirement, while the tractors and older delivery trucks — for which Classic oil was an adequate and cost-appropriate match — remained on the Classic range. A simple laminated reference chart was posted in the workshop showing which vehicle registration numbers required which product.

Results achieved:

  • Wear metal readings on the three affected trucks returned to normal range within two subsequent oil analysis cycles
  • No change in cost for the majority of the fleet still correctly using Classic oil
  • Elimination of purchasing confusion at the point of sale
  • Estimated reduction in premature wear-related repair risk, avoiding an estimated KES 300,000–500,000 in potential future engine work on the three affected trucks

    Best Practices Framework

    Step 1: Check each vehicle's OEM manual for the minimum API/ACEA specification required

    Why: This is the definitive answer to whether Classic or Rubia XT (or another product entirely) is appropriate. Common mistake: assuming viscosity grade (15W-40) alone is sufficient information for a purchasing decision.

    Step 2: Segment your fleet by engine age, duty cycle, and OEM requirement

    Why: A one-size-fits-all purchasing policy often means either overpaying for capability some vehicles don't need, or underprotecting vehicles that need more. Common mistake: standardising purchasing purely for procurement simplicity.

    Step 3: Match viscosity to your coldest expected start and hottest expected operating temperature

    Why: 15W-40 suits most East African conditions, but always confirm against your specific altitude and route profile. Common mistake: ignoring viscosity grade suitability when the API category is correct.

    Step 4: Create a simple internal reference so workshop staff buy and use the correct product per vehicle

    Why: Confusion at the point of use is one of the most common — and most preventable — causes of oil mismatch in mixed fleets. Common mistake: relying on staff memory rather than a written reference.

    Step 5: Use oil analysis to validate that your chosen product is performing as expected

    Why: Analysis reveals whether soot loading, TBN depletion, or wear metals are within normal range for the product and interval you've chosen. Common mistake: assuming the product spec sheet guarantees real-world performance without verification.

    Step 6: Review drain intervals separately for Classic and Rubia XT applications

    Why: Rubia XT's more robust additive package may support longer intervals than Classic oil in the same duty cycle. Common mistake: applying identical drain intervals to both product ranges without justification.

    When to choose Classic (conventional) oil: Older engines with looser tolerances, lower-duty-cycle applications, and cost-sensitive operations where OEM specifications don't call for a higher performance category.

    When to choose Rubia XT: Modern diesel engines with OEM-specified higher API categories, sustained heavy-load or long-haul duty cycles, and fleets aiming to extend drain intervals with proper oil analysis support.

    Trade-offs, honestly: Rubia XT costs more per litre than Classic oil. That premium is justified when the engine's OEM specification, duty cycle, or drain interval goals require it — but paying for Rubia XT performance in an application that doesn't need it is simply an avoidable cost, not a safety benefit.

    Myths vs Facts

    Myth: "All Total-branded diesel oils are interchangeable."

    Fact: Classic and Rubia XT are formulated to different performance categories and are not automatically interchangeable for engines with specific OEM requirements.

    Myth: "Rubia XT is always the 'better' choice, so use it everywhere."

    Fact: Rubia XT is more advanced, but using it in every application regardless of need means paying for capability that isn't utilised — Classic oil remains entirely appropriate for many older or lighter-duty engines.

    Myth: "SAE 40 monograde oil is outdated and should never be used."

    Fact: SAE 40 monograde oils remain appropriate for certain stationary diesel engines, older agricultural equipment, and consistent-temperature applications where multigrade flexibility isn't required.

    Myth: "If the oil looks the same colour when new, the products are equivalent."

    Fact: Appearance tells you nothing about additive package, TBN, or performance category — always check the specification sheet.

    Myth: "Switching between Classic and Rubia XT at each service is fine as long as viscosity matches."

    Fact: While not typically harmful in a single switch, inconsistent product use across services makes oil analysis trending less reliable and can mask developing issues.

    Myth: "Only very new engines need Rubia XT-level performance."

    Fact: Any engine — new or old — operating under sustained heavy load, high soot generation, or extended drain interval goals benefits from Rubia XT's more advanced formulation, regardless of age.

    Myth: "Buying whichever product is cheapest at the time is a reasonable purchasing strategy for a fleet."

    Fact: As the Nakuru case study shows, opportunistic purchasing without matching to OEM specification carries real wear and cost risk.

    Myth: "Classic oil is a discontinued or lesser product that should be phased out entirely."

    Fact: Classic oil remains a legitimate, cost-appropriate choice for many applications — it's about correct matching, not one product being universally superior.

    East African Operating Conditions

    Temperature range: From coastal Mombasa heat to highland cold mornings around Nakuru, Eldoret, and Kampala, 15W-40 grades in both Classic and Rubia XT ranges are generally well suited, but always confirm against the coldest expected start temperature for your specific operating area.

    Dust and soot loading: Dusty rural and construction-adjacent routes accelerate contamination, favouring Rubia XT's stronger dispersancy for higher-duty-cycle vehicles, while lighter-duty equipment in similar conditions may still be adequately served by Classic oil with appropriately shortened intervals.

    Fuel quality: Variable diesel sulfur content across the region affects TBN depletion rates; Rubia XT's typically higher TBN reserve provides a larger safety margin on routes where fuel quality is less predictable.

    Maintenance culture and extended intervals: Where fleets are inclined to extend drain intervals beyond standard recommendations for cost reasons, Rubia XT's more robust additive package tolerates this better than Classic oil — but oil analysis should validate any extension rather than assuming it's safe.

    Future Trends

    Extended drain interval demand: As fleet operators increasingly focus on total cost of ownership, demand for Rubia XT-tier products with validated extended drain capability is likely to grow relative to Classic-range products.

    Emissions-driven reformulation: As more Euro-5/6 equivalent engines enter the regional fleet, expect TotalEnergies and other manufacturers to expand low-SAPS options within their heavy-duty ranges to protect aftertreatment systems.

    Digital product verification: QR-code and batch verification systems on lubricant packaging are becoming more common, helping buyers confirm authenticity and correct product identification at the point of purchase — a useful development given how much confusion mixed product ranges currently cause.
